Job Description:
The Engineering Technician will support product development by performing diverse and complex assignments. Responsibilities include setting up and operating data acquisition equipment, conducting experiments, troubleshooting, and documenting test results.
Key Responsibilities:
- Set up and operate test equipment for data collection.
- Conduct experiments and diagnostic tests to support product development.
- Troubleshoot issues to determine root cause and implement solutions.
- Construct and evaluate engineering models and prototypes.
- Perform software and hardware evaluations based on system performance and reliability.
- Collaborate in developing and improving internal/external documentation.
- Support training plans and provide feedback during development cycles.
- Contribute individually while supporting overall team goals.
Required Qualifications:
- Associate degree OR High School diploma with 2+ years of technical experience.
- Ability to troubleshoot at the subsystem level using logical problem-solving techniques.
- Capable of analyzing test data and identifying design/process improvements.
- Proficient in reading and interpreting technical documentation.
- Comfortable using computerized work systems.
- Strong verbal and written communication skills.
- Ability to work independently with minimal supervision.
- Willingness to stay up to date with current technologies.
- Must be able to communicate effectively in the local language.
